command-instead-of-module¶
This rule will recommend you to use a specific ansible module instead for tasks that are better served by a module, as these are more reliable, provide better messaging and usually have additional features like the ability to retry.
In the unlikely case that the rule triggers false positives, you can disable it
by adding a comment like # noqa: command-instead-of-module
to the same line.
You can check the source of the rule for all the known commands that trigger the rule and their allowed list arguments of exceptions and raise a pull request to improve them.
Problematic Code¶
---
- name: Update apt cache
hosts: all
tasks:
- name: Run apt-get update
ansible.builtin.command: apt-get update # <-- better to use ansible.builtin.apt module
